PräsenzNicht BerufsbegleitendFörderfähigPreis: 11.500,00 €
PHP Programmierer
neuefische GmbH Spiced Academy Ritterstraße 12-14, 10969 Berlin
Beschreibung
PHP-Programmierer
Dieser Kurs bietet eine umfassende Einführung in die PHP-Programmierung und behandelt die wichtigsten Konzepte, die für die Entwicklung dynamischer Webanwendungen unerlässlich sind. Die Teilnehmer sammeln praktische Erfahrungen in den Grundlagen von PHP, Kontrollstrukturen, Fehlerbehandlung und Backend-Entwicklung, sodass sie skalierbare und effiziente Webanwendungen erstellen können.
PHP-Grundlagen
-PHP-Syntax, Variablen, Datentypen und Operatoren für strukturierte Programmierung verstehen
-Schleifen, Bedingungen und Funktionen untersuchen, um logischen und modularen Code zu erstellen
-Erlernen bewährter Verfahren zum Schreiben sauberer und wartbarer PHP-Skripte
Fehlerbehandlung und Debugging
-Identifizieren häufiger PHP-Fehler und Anwenden von Debugging-Techniken
-Implementieren von Try-Catch-Blöcken zur effektiven Behandlung von Laufzeitfehlern
-Erlernen von Protokollierungsstrategien zur Überwachung von PHP-Anwendungen
PHP in der Webentwicklung
-Verstehen, wie PHP mit Webservern interagiert, um Anfragen zu verarbeiten
-Lernen, wie PHP Webinhalte basierend auf Benutzereingaben dynamisch generiert
-Arbeiten mit PHP-Formularverarbeitung und Mechanismen zur Benutzerauthentifizierung
Backend-Grundlagen
-Erkunden der Rolle von PHP als Backend-Skriptsprache für die Webentwicklung
-Lernen, wie Sitzungen und Cookies für die Benutzerauthentifizierung und die Statusverwaltung verwaltet werden
-Verstehen der Dateiverarbeitung in PHP, einschließlich Uploads, Downloads und Datenverarbeitung
Arbeiten mit Datenbanken
-PHP-Anwendungen mit PDO und MySQLi mit MySQL-Datenbanken verbinden
-CRUD-Operationen (Create, Read, Update, Delete) mit SQL-Abfragen durchführen
-Vorbereitete Anweisungen implementieren, um SQL-Injection-Angriffe zu verhindern
Praktische Übungen
-PHP-Anwendungen mit dynamischen Benutzerinteraktionen für den realen Einsatz entwickeln
-PHP-basierte Authentifizierungssysteme und Formularverarbeitungsfunktionen implementieren
-An strukturierten Übungen arbeiten, um wichtige PHP- und Backend-Entwicklungskonzepte zu vertiefen